How To Evaluate Your Galaxy A52S 128Gb For Resale: Condition Checklist

When considering selling your Galaxy A52s 128GB, assessing its condition is crucial to determine its resale value. A thorough evaluation ensures you price it fairly and attract potential buyers. This checklist guides you through the essential aspects to inspect before listing your device.

Physical Condition

  • Screen: Check for scratches, cracks, or dead pixels. A pristine screen enhances value.
  • Body: Inspect for dents, scratches, or discoloration on the back and sides.
  • Buttons and Ports: Test all buttons (power, volume) and ports (charging, headphone) for functionality.
  • Camera Lenses: Ensure lenses are free of scratches or cracks that could affect photo quality.

Functional Condition

  • Display: Confirm the touchscreen responds accurately without dead zones.
  • Battery: Check battery health; a battery with reduced capacity may lower resale value.
  • Software: Ensure the device runs smoothly without crashes or lag. Reset to factory settings before selling.
  • Connectivity: Test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, NFC, and cellular functions.

Accessories and Packaging

  • Original Box: Having the original packaging increases appeal.
  • Charger and Cables: Include original charger and cables if available.
  • Other Accessories: Earphones, SIM ejector tool, and cases can add value.

Additional Tips for Resale

  • Clean the Device: Wipe down with a soft cloth to remove fingerprints and dirt.
  • Document Condition: Take clear photos from multiple angles showing all aspects.
  • Research Market Prices: Check online marketplaces for similar listings to set a competitive price.
  • Factory Reset: Erase all personal data and remove accounts for privacy and security.
